Road cycling around Saint-Pardoux-Le-Vieux features a landscape characterized by rolling hills and dense woodlands, offering varied terrain for cyclists. Situated in the Massif Central foothills within the Parc naturel régional de Millevaches en Limousin, the region presents a granite plateau with significant elevation changes. Cyclists can expect a network of quiet country roads that traverse agricultural areas and small villages, providing both challenging climbs and scenic descents. This environment is well-suited for exploring the French countryside by bike.

Building from the end of the 13th century. Originally, the building had a nave of two square vaulted bays, a transept, a choir and two small chapels on the arms of the transept. After a fire in 1472, two aisles were added, along with a small chapel at the north end of the transept.
